[Tizen-submit] 21525: Changes to Tizen:IVI/pam

noreply at tizen.org noreply at tizen.org
Mon Feb 24 22:54:49 GMT 2014


Hi,
Michael Leibowitz have made the following changes to pam in project Tizen:IVI. Please review and accept ASAP.

Thank You,

[This message was auto-generated]

---

Request: #21525

  submit:       Tizen:IVI:build/pam(cleanup) -> Tizen:IVI


Message:
Submitter: Michael Leibowitz <michael.leibowitz at intel.com>
Comments: part of ptrel-549
Git project: platform/upstream/pam
Tag: submit/tizen/20140224.225413
Commit: d2a097ba110167aeb4cfffe62042fb7119f27f30 adding .changes

State:   new        2014-02-24T22:54:29 tizenrobot
Comment: <no comment>
changes files:
--------------
--- pam.changes
+++ pam.changes
@@ -0,0 +1,4 @@
+* Mon Feb 24 2014 Michael Leibowitz <michael.leibowitz at intel.com> accepted/tizen/ivi/genivi/20140131.034623 at e9fdd38
+- Add a pam module to set smack label (PTREL-549)
+- fixed license
+

new:
----
  0003-Add-a-pam-module-to-set-smack-label-PTREL-549.patch

spec files:
-----------
--- pam.spec
+++ pam.spec
@@ -4,9 +4,9 @@
 %define _pamconfdir %{_sysconfdir}/pam.d
 
 Name:           pam
+VCS:            platform/upstream/pam#d2a097ba110167aeb4cfffe62042fb7119f27f30
 Version:        1.1.6
 Release:        1
-VCS:            platform/upstream/pam#submit/tizen/20130912.090518-0-gfd1ec3bd9cbceed1e8651efc44611ba556968f99
 License:        GPL-2.0+ or BSD-3-Clause
 Summary:        PAM
 Url:            http://www.linux-pam.org/
@@ -18,6 +18,7 @@
 # Patches auto-generated by git-buildpackage:
 Patch0:     0001-fix-includes.patch
 Patch1:     0002-add-missing-DESTDIR.patch
+Patch2:     0003-Add-a-pam-module-to-set-smack-label-PTREL-549.patch
 
 BuildRequires:  autoconf
 BuildRequires:  automake
@@ -29,6 +30,7 @@
 BuildRequires:  net-tools
 BuildRequires:  zlib-devel
 BuildRequires:  gettext-tools
+BuildRequires:  smack-devel
 Requires(post): /sbin/ldconfig
 Requires(post): /usr/bin/install
 Requires(postun): /sbin/ldconfig
@@ -67,6 +69,8 @@
 %patch0 -p1
 # 0002-add-missing-DESTDIR.patch
 %patch1 -p1
+# 0003-Add-a-pam-module-to-set-smack-label-PTREL-549.patch
+%patch2 -p1
 cp %{SOURCE1001} .
 
 libtoolize -f #--copy --force && aclocal && autoheader
@@ -189,6 +193,7 @@
 %{_moduledir}/pam_unix_passwd.so
 %{_moduledir}/pam_unix_session.so
 %{_moduledir}/pam_warn.so
+%{_moduledir}/pam_smack.so
 
 %files devel
 %manifest %{name}.manifest

other changes:
--------------

++++++ 0003-Add-a-pam-module-to-set-smack-label-PTREL-549.patch (new)
--- 0003-Add-a-pam-module-to-set-smack-label-PTREL-549.patch
+++ 0003-Add-a-pam-module-to-set-smack-label-PTREL-549.patch
@@ -0,0 +1,110 @@
+From: Michael Leibowitz <michael.leibowitz at intel.com>
+Date: Thu, 20 Feb 2014 16:49:35 -0800
+Subject: Add a pam module to set smack label (PTREL-549)
+
+After some back and forth, this was deemed to be sufficient for now, as
+other solutions where wrong in an equal number of cases, but where
+substantially more complicated.
+
+Adds a session module that just sets context to "User"
+
+Change-Id: I5a72fee29519d89d6b8ea60cd970d0438a0cb7cd
+Signed-off-by: Michael Leibowitz <michael.leibowitz at intel.com>
+---
+ configure.in                  |    4 ++++
+ modules/Makefile.am           |    2 +-
+ modules/pam_smack/Makefile.am |   11 +++++++++++

Please refer to OBS webUI for more details about this SR.


More information about the Tizen-submit mailing list